HAMPTON v. I.R.S.

No. 90-1133. Summary Calendar.

913 F.2d 180 (1990)

Rufus HAMPTON,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. INTERNAL REVENUE SERVICE, et al., Defendants-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Fifth Circuit.

September 12, 1990.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Rufus Hampton, Dallas, Tex., pro se.

Stafford Hutchinson, Asst. U.S. Atty., Marvin Collins, U.S. Atty., Dallas, Tex., for defendants-appellees.

Before JOLLY, HIGGINBOTHAM, and JONES, Circuit Judges.


PER CURIAM:

In December, 1986, Rufus Hampton, then an employee of the Internal Revenue Service, filed an EEO complaint with the Treasury Department alleging that his reassignment to a non-management position had been racially discriminatory. In February, 1987, Hampton filed another such complaint, this time alleging harassment and threats of reprisal.
